Management Meeting Minutes — Closure of the Farleigh Office

Attendees agreed to close the Farleigh satellite office at lease expiry. Seven staff will relocate or work remotely; equipment transfers to the Calder site. Finance to model severance, lease break costs, and savings by Friday. The confidential summary of the wider consolidation plan follows below.

confidential, kahog-bawif: The northern region missed its Pramir quota by 20.0 percent last quarter. Casaxek Freight plans to lower the Fraion list price by 41.5 percent in December. The finance team signed off on a budget of $236.4 million for Project Druius. The renewal with Fenysix Partners closes at $91.3 million a year, 2.1 percent below the last contract.

Visiting contractors at Stellaran Works: the bike cage sits left of Gate B and is for pre-registered riders only. Do not tailgate through the parking gates; each vehicle must trigger the barrier separately. Gates close at 21:00 and reopen at 06:00 — out-of-hours exits go via the south ramp. Report lost passes to the gatehouse immediately. Cage and gate access for approved contractors is granted for the duration of the engagement only. To operate the bike cage lock and the pedestrian gate, use the code below.

staff pass of baweg-bawep = bdg-AIU-1

## Provenance: Harrowgate Payroll Export v4

The v4 export format change shipped through the standard Wrenfield pipeline. Source commit is pinned, dependencies locked, and the artifact signed before promotion. No out-of-band modifications occurred between build and deploy; attestation records are retained for audit. For verification against the deployed artifact, the corresponding build token is listed below.

build token for fajop-kageg: htk14_a2d40227103e0f